The Air-Cutting Bottleneck
Legacy controllers (RichAuto / Weihong NK105) are entirely closed-loop. If a router tool breaks 2 hours into a 4-hour engraving job, the controller keeps running without sensing the failure. When discovered, workers are forced to restart the G-code from line 0. This results in massive throughput loss, wasted tool life, and elevated electricity bills.
Zero Live Visibility
Factory management has no centralized data hub to monitor multi-factory operations. Hardware faults, power anomalies, and spindle halts rely entirely on machine operators manually notifying supervisors. This causes hours of silent, expensive downtime that goes completely untracked.

A Three-Tier Connected Ecosystem
We have engineered a hybrid system that bridges legacy machinery to cloud dashboards seamlessly without invasive modifications to your equipment.
- The Brain (Cloud Database) Powered by Supabase and PostgreSQL with Row-Level Security (RLS) and Role-Based Access Control (RBAC) to ensure absolute factory data isolation.
- The Edge (IoT Nodes) Non-invasive, passive MarmoOS hardware nodes that safely extract 24V spindle signals via optocouplers and track tool-load amps with CT clamps.
- The Interface (Tablet Application) A clean React Native application providing instant status alerts over WebSockets and processing our custom G-Code recovery algorithms.

The "Smart Slicer" Engine
Our custom C++ physics engine mathematically maps tool speeds and paths. On collision or tool snap, MarmoOS cross-references real-time spindle signal dropouts to pinpoint the exact G-code line where cutting stopped.
One-Click Recovery
Instantly compiles a custom "Resume G-Code File" that automatically lifts the spindle safely, retracts it along the Z-axis, repositions to the coordinates of the break, and drops back down to resume work.
Edge Node Hardware
Compact MarmoOS PCB Micro controllers builtin to read machine status signals passively without voiding existing manufacturer warranties.
Non-Invasive CT Clamps
Clamps monitor spindle power usage. Any sudden current drop during cutting indicates a snapped bit, pausing the machine in under 3 seconds.
Tablet Interface App
User-friendly, modern touchscreen app mounted on the machine enclosure. Displays telemetry, alerts operators, and serves the recovery files.
